Oklahoma Contemporary hosts Founders Day annually to recognize the volunteers, artists, and educators who help us make the arts accessible to all in our community. Founders Day 2026 will be held on Thursday, March 26.
This year’s celebration also includes a $75,000 matching gift opportunity, generously provided by a group of Oklahoma Contemporary supporters. Your gift celebrating the 2026 honorees will be matched dollar-for-dollar through March 26, directly supporting exhibitions, education programs, and free public access to the arts.
